Skip to content

Chore: Fixed a spurious CI failure #2

Chore: Fixed a spurious CI failure

Chore: Fixed a spurious CI failure #2

# This workflow is triggered on PR being closed.
# It dispatches workflow on CompFuzzCI repository, where the bugs found in the PR head is discarded from the database.
name: Updating CompFuzzCI on PR Closed
on:
pull_request:
branches:
- master
types: [closed]
jobs:
UpdatePRClosed:
if: github.event.pull_request.base.ref == 'master' && github.event.pull_request.head.repo.owner.login == 'dafny-lang'
runs-on: ubuntu-latest
steps:
- name: Trigger CompFuzzCI
uses: actions/github-script@v7
with:
github-token: ${{ secrets.COMPFUZZCI_PAT }}
script: |
await github.rest.actions.createWorkflowDispatch({
owner: 'CompFuzzCI',
repo: 'DafnyCompilerFuzzer',
workflow_id: 'update_pr_close.yaml',
ref: 'main',
inputs: {
pr_head_ref: '${{github.event.pull_request.head.ref}}'
}
})